Rick Perry visiting Corona del Mar on Thursday

Republican presidential candidate Gov. Rick Perry will visit Roger’s Gardens in Corona del Mar for a GOP rally Thursday morning before hustling off to a private fundraiser.

The Texas governor and presumed GOP front-runner is scheduled to be at Roger’s Gardens, 2301 San Joaquin Hills Road, from 10:30 to 11:30 a.m. with more than 1,000 Republican volunteers.

To guarantee a parking spot, each vehicle must have at least three passengers, according to the Republican Party of Orange County’s website.

The appearance will come on the heels of Perry’s first national debate appearance as a presidential candidate Wednesday night, where he was scheduled to face off against other hopefuls at the Ronald Reagan Presidential Library in Simi Valley.

Only weeks after officially launching his bid for president, Perry has polled at the top of the GOP field in recent surveys. He has polled above former Massachusetts Gov. Mitt Romney and Minnesota Rep. Michele Bachmann, who topped the Iowa straw poll last month.
